Is Vehicle Damage Insurance Based on the Car's Price?

Vehicle Damage Insurance refers to a type of commercial auto insurance where the insurance company compensates within a reasonable range for damages to the insured vehicle caused by an insured accident while the insured or an authorized driver is operating the vehicle. Below are relevant extended details: 1. Introduction: Vehicle Damage Insurance is generally fully insured based on the new car purchase price, which includes the purchase tax, as this is a common industry practice. However, when renewing the insurance, the premium can be calculated based on the ex-factory price of the car. For new car insurance, the insured amount for Vehicle Damage Insurance must include both the ex-factory price and the purchase tax, which is a unified regulation. Not only Vehicle Damage Insurance but also Theft Insurance and Spontaneous Combustion Insurance are calculated based on this standard. The insured amount for Vehicle Damage Insurance must include the purchase tax, and in the event of a claim, full compensation will be provided within the scope of insurance liability. The calculation method of ex-factory price plus purchase tax is a common industry practice, but through telephone or online insurance channels, certain discounts may be available, which is essentially equivalent to calculating the premium based on the ex-factory price. 2. Conditions: Vehicle Damage Insurance does not provide full compensation. Insurance companies set an absolute deductible in the Vehicle Damage Insurance terms based on specific circumstances and list liability exclusion clauses. Currently, many insurance companies offer No-Deductible Insurance, allowing the insured to transfer the deductible amount they are responsible for in an accident to the auto insurance company, resulting in a higher claim amount for the car owner.

Does Vehicle Damage Insurance Include No-Deductible Coverage?

After the auto insurance reform in September 2020, vehicle damage insurance now includes no-deductible coverage. According to the "Guiding Opinions on Implementing Comprehensive Auto Insurance Reform," while maintaining the principle of not significantly increasing consumer premium expenditures, the industry is supported in expanding the scope of commercial auto insurance coverage. The reform guides the industry to enhance the main clauses of vehicle damage insurance in standard motor vehicle insurance products by adding coverage for risks such as vehicle theft, separate glass breakage, spontaneous combustion, engine water damage, no-deductible rates, and special provisions for cases where a third party cannot be identified, providing consumers with more comprehensive auto insurance protection services. The industry is also encouraged to develop additional insurance products like separate wheel loss insurance and medical expenses outside the health insurance liability coverage. Below is relevant information: 1. Vehicle Damage Insurance: This refers to a type of commercial auto insurance where the insurer compensates within reasonable limits for damage to the insured vehicle caused by an insured accident while the vehicle is being used by the insured or an authorized driver. 2. No-Deductible Coverage: This is an additional coverage for commercial insurance (vehicle damage insurance or third-party liability insurance). As an add-on, no-deductible coverage requires the purchase of a "main insurance" policy as a prerequisite and cannot be purchased separately. This coverage transfers the 5% to 20% of liability that would otherwise be borne by the insured to the insurance company.

How long does it take for a tire to go flat after being punctured by a nail?

Different tires have varying thicknesses. The tread (crown) is approximately 16mm thick, while off-road tires are even thicker. The sidewall thickness is around 6mm, and the bead (toe area) is about 12mm. From this, it's clear that the tread is the thickest part of the tire, while the sidewall is the most vulnerable. When a tire gets punctured by a nail, owners can roughly assess whether it's penetrated based on these thickness measurements. If you discover a nail in your tire, do not remove it immediately. Leaving the nail in might prevent air leakage, whereas pulling it out could cause rapid deflation, potentially leaving you stranded before reaching a repair shop. Additional relevant information: 1. If this happens while driving, you can make a judgment based on the aforementioned thickness measurements. If the tire pressure remains relatively stable, the nail is vertically embedded in the tread and firmly lodged, and the nail is small, you can continue driving to a repair shop—provided you're not on a highway or in heavy traffic. 2. If the tire is already flat, call for roadside assistance from a 4S shop to have professionals perform a tire repair or replace it with a spare. Do not continue driving, as it poses significant safety risks! 3. In case of a blowout caused by a nail puncture, the foremost and absolute priority is to maintain control of the steering wheel. Especially on highways, a blowout can cause the vehicle to veer. Panicking will only worsen the situation, so keeping a firm grip on the steering wheel is essential for survival during a high-speed blowout.

What Causes Steering Wheel Vibration at Speeds Between 80 and 90?

This condition is mostly caused by tire deformation or issues with the vehicle's drivetrain. At this point, it is necessary to check whether the front wheel alignment angles and toe settings meet the requirements. If they are misaligned, adjustments should be made. Alternatively, lifting the front axle and testing the wheel rotation can help check the static balance of the wheels and whether the tire deformation is excessive. If the deformation is too severe, the tire should be replaced. Below are specific scenarios: 1. Difficulty in Steering: During driving or braking, the vehicle automatically veers to one side of the road. To maintain straight driving, the driver must firmly hold the steering wheel. Causes of this deviation include: inconsistent front wheel specifications or tire pressure on both sides, unequal rear camber or wheel camber angles, uneven front wheel and bearing clearances, inconsistent arch or elasticity of the leaf springs on both sides, excessive difference in wheelbase between the left and right sides, excessively small wheel brake clearance or out-of-round brake drums causing one brake to stick, resulting in brake drag, or uneven vehicle loading. 2. Hand Numbness While Driving: When driving at medium to high speeds, there is a periodic noise from the chassis. In severe cases, the cab and doors may shake, and the steering wheel vibrates intensely, leading to hand numbness. This is due to the destruction of the dynamic balance of the steering transmission system, caused by excessive wear of the drive shaft, spline shaft, and spline sleeve. 3. Heavy and Laborious Steering: Causes include excessively tight rolling or sliding bearings in the steering system, poor bearing lubrication, overly tight or dry ball joints of the steering tie rods, bent steering shaft or sleeve causing jamming, improper front wheel toe adjustment, bent or deformed front axle or frame, and insufficient tire pressure, especially in the front tires. 4. Steering Wobble: Often caused by front wheel wobbling during driving. When the vehicle reaches a certain high speed, steering wheel shaking or oscillation may occur due to: dynamic balance disruption of the front wheel assembly from tire patching or repair, loose components in the drive shaft assembly, dynamic balance disruption of the drive shaft assembly, failed shock absorbers, inconsistent stiffness of leaf springs, worn or loose steering system components, and improper front wheel alignment.

Are winter tires the same size as regular tires?

Winter tires and regular tires are the same size. The differences between winter tires and regular tires are: Different tread materials: Winter tires use a special rubber compound that makes the tread softer and provides better contact with the road surface. Regular tires use natural rubber. Different tread patterns: Winter tires have deeper tread grooves and many additional small patterns on the surface. Regular tires have shallower tread patterns compared to winter tires, and cars are typically equipped with regular tires when they leave the factory. Different responses to temperature: Winter tires are made of softer materials than regular tires, making them suitable for use in snowy conditions. They remain relatively soft even in low temperatures. Regular tires tend to harden as the temperature drops.

How Often Should the Air Filter of a Heavy Truck Be Replaced?

The air filter of a heavy truck should be replaced every 15,000 kilometers or once a year. Air filter: It is used to filter the air entering the engine, removing dust and particulate matter from the air, ensuring that sufficient clean and dry air enters the cylinders. Precautions for using the air filter: Gently remove the dirty filter from the housing. Do not tap the filter housing. Tapping the filter hard enough to knock off dust can damage the filter, causing your engine to lose its necessary protection. Moreover, tapping cannot remove deeply embedded dust. Therefore, always gently remove the dirty filter from the housing.
